Safety Features: Peace of Mind on the Road
When you're looking at a new car, especially an SUV that might be carrying your family, safety is paramount. Thankfully, the Kia Sportage 2022 comes packed with an impressive array of safety features, both active and passive, designed to protect you and your passengers. Kia has a strong reputation for safety, and this latest model is no exception, often achieving top marks in crash tests, such as those conducted by Euro NCAP. You can expect a robust body structure designed to absorb and dissipate impact energy effectively. Inside, there are multiple airbags strategically placed throughout the cabin – front, side, and curtain airbags are standard, providing comprehensive protection in the event of a collision. But where the Sportage really shines is with its adv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S). These aren't just afterthoughts; they're integrated seamlessly to help prevent accidents from happening in the first place. Depending on the trim level, you can get features like: Forward Collision-Avoidance Assist (FCA), which can automatically apply the brakes if it detects a potential collision with other vehicles, pedestrians, or cyclists; Lane Keeping Assist (LKA) and Lane Following Assist (LFA), which help keep the car centered in its lane, reducing driver fatigue on long journeys; Blind-Spot Collision-Avoidance Assist (BCA), which warns you if a vehicle is in your blind spot when you intend to change lanes; Rear Cross-Traffic Collision-Avoidance Assist (RCCA), incredibly useful when reversing out of parking spaces; and Smart Cruise Control (SCC) or even more advanced Highway Driving Assist (HDA) on higher trims, which maintains a set speed and distance from the car in front, and can even help steer. You'll also typically find parking sensors all around and a rearview camera, making low-speed maneuvers much safer and less stressful. Some models even offer a 360-degree camera system for a bird's-eye view. The inclusion of ISOFIX child seat anchor points on the rear outer seats is a given, making it easy and secure to fit child seats. All these features combine to give you and your passengers a real sense of security and peace of mind every time you get behind the wheel of the Kia Sportage.
Trims and Value: Getting the Best Bang for Your Buck
Kia has always been great at offering value for money, and the 2022 Sportage range is no different. They provide a well-structured lineup of trim levels, ensuring there's a Sportage to suit different budgets and needs, without forcing you to opt for the absolute top-spec model to get desirable features. Typically, you'll find a progression from a base model right up to sportier or more luxurious variants. Even the entry-level trims usually come surprisingly well-equipped. You can expect essentials like air conditioning, electric windows, Bluetooth connectivity, and a decent touchscreen infotainment system with smartphone integration (Apple CarPlay and Android Auto). Moving up through the trims, you'll start to see additions like larger alloy wheels, more advanced LED lighting, upgraded upholstery (sometimes faux leather or even real leather on the top trims), heated seats, a heated steering wheel, and a premium sound system. The higher-spec models often get the most advanced technology, including the larger dual screens for the infotainment and digital cockpit, a 360-degree camera, advanced parking assistance, and perhaps a panoramic sunroof. One of the smartest moves Kia makes is offering those electrified powertrains – the hybrid and plug-in hybrid – across several trim levels. This means you don't necessarily have to go for the most expensive trim to benefit from the fuel efficiency and lower emissions of a hybrid. When comparing the Kia Sportage 2022 price against its rivals, it consistently offers a compelling package. You often get more standard equipment, a longer warranty (Kia's 7-year warranty is a huge plus!), and a more modern, stylish design for your money.
